This unit was originally manufactured by Micro Medical Ltd. in Kent.
Unless it has been damaged, it should not need calibration as such - but rather a calibration check and a saving of the "cal" factors if within spec.
But yes, you will need a 3-litre calibration *
syringe.

*
The original Micro Medical part number for the syringe was SMI2125.If you want to get really technical, there is (or at least,
was) a Pressure Calibration Kit as well (part number CAL6000).
